The Media Office of former Vice President Atiku Abubakar has condoled with The Sun Newspapers over the death of its correspondent in Adamawa State, David Malomo.

A press statement signed by the Director of the Atiku Media Office, Mazi Paul Ibe, on Tuesday said the late Malomo was a dependable friend and a journalist par excellence.

It said: "Although an indigene of Offa in Kwara State, David had made a home of Yola through the years of being on his beat covering Adamawa State.

"We will sorely miss David Malomo at the AMO. We condole with his family for this irreparable loss; his employer, the Sun Newspaper and, of course, his colleagues covering Adamawa State. May his soul rest in peace."
